The Mechanics of Creating Objects In Python: A Comprehensive Overview

The process of creating objects in Python revolves around the concept of classes, which are essentially blueprints or templates that define the characteristics and behavior of an object. A class is a collection of attributes (data) and methods (functions), and it serves as a template for creating objects.

In Python, you can define a class using the `class` keyword, followed by the class name and a colon. For example:

class Car:
    def __init__(self, color, model):
        self.color = color
        self.model = model

    def honk(self):
        print("Honk!")

The `Car` class above has two attributes, `color` and `model`, and a method called `honk()`. You can create an object from this class by using the class name followed by parentheses containing the attribute values.

Creating an Object from a Class

To create an object from the `Car` class, you can write:

my_car = Car("Red", "Toyota")
print(my_car.color)  # Output: Red
print(my_car.model)  # Output: Toyota
my_car.honk()         # Output: Honk!

This demonstrates how creating objects in Python involves instantiating a class to create a new object, which can then be manipulated using its attributes and methods.
